This book seeks to investigate gender differences in final year undergraduates' employment expectations at a university in central China, including salary expectations, occupational expectations and working region expectations, and to identify factors that have actually contributed to the gender differences in the these expectations.

Jian Zhu is a lecturer in the K. P. Tin Institute of Educational Science, Zhejiang Normal University, China. He earned his PhD in Education from the Moray House School of Education, The University of Edinburgh, UK in 2011. Dr Zhu has published over twenty journal articles and international conference papers in the field of gender issues in China’s higher education and beyond, including comparative higher education. His current research interests include gender issues in China’s higher education and comparative education, with particular reference to inclusivity. He is a principal investigator of the project entitled ‘The Gender Characteristics of Top-level Leaders in China’s «985 Project» Universities’, which is funded by the Ministry of Education, the People’s Republic of China.
